Subject: FareForge on-call basics

Welcome to the FareForge rotation. FareForge evaluates shipping-fee rules in order of priority; a stuck rule compile blocks all fee updates but not checkout itself. Most pages resolve by restarting the rule compiler pod and re-running the validation suite. Escalate to the Pricing Core team only if compiles fail twice in a row. The full escalation matrix is documented here.

runbook for tagug-hafog: https://jira.lumiclabs.internal/projects/pages/pages/9773c0d8

## Build Provenance: Catalogue Import Service

The Thornquist catalogue importer for the Ashbury Public Collections is built from the sealed pipeline only; ad-hoc builds must never reach production, as import mappings are generated at compile time and drift silently otherwise. Future maintainers should verify every deployed artifact against the provenance ledger before approving a release. The artifact currently serving imports carries the token shown on the next line.

build token for yaguf-yadug: htk6_2ede56

Hey, quick handover on the Fernwold tax-rate lookup cache before I'm out. It's a simple in-memory layer in the Quillbook service, refreshed nightly from the rates table. If rates look stale, just bump the cache epoch in the admin panel — don't restart the pods, it confuses the warmup job. New folks: docs live in the team wiki under "Quillbook Caching." If the admin panel locks you out mid-refresh, recover access with the passphrase below.

strongbox words: druath-quenael